Job Description

Role:                   BI Insights Developer

Location:          Hybrid (Newport Pagnell and WFH)

Salary:               £50 - 60K + Employee Benefits

 

Key Skills: Power BI, transform data using SQL, Python, Data analysis, data visualisation, ideally some experience with AI in Analytics, building interactive and dynamic data dashboards.

The Role:  

You will join a dedicated Insight and Data Analysis team, transforming multiple customers raw data, gathering the necessary data sets and presenting it visually in the form of interactive dashboards for each customer project.  Projects are delivered within delivery deadlines, so it’s varied and fast-paced!  This role requires you to capture and interrogate customers data, identify trends and ask the question ‘why?’ in order to build an appropriate dashboard to gain insights for each customer that the customer can then make data driven decisions upon.

 

The successful candidate will be able to demonstrate: 

  • A Degree in a subject with Data Analysis at its core (ie. Computer Science, Statistics, Data Science etc.)
  • That you live in commuting distance to Newport Pagnell
  • 3+ years’ experience in a similar role and possess a genuine passion for data analysis and progressing your career in this field
  • Strong Power BI, SQL and Python skills, (and any other tools used in advanced analytics.
  • A keen interest in AI and ideally you will already have experience of, or be studying towards a qualification in, the use of AI in advanced analytics.
  • Strong communication skills
  • A keen learner, resourceful and enjoys a fast-paced team environment.
